This past week, several of our students made history at St. George's.  On Saturday, our middle school and varsity sporting clay teams competed in its inaugural event.  We appreciate these students leading the way in this new sport at St. George's.  Also this week, a few 9th grade students competed in our first varsity level team sporting event in the school's history.  Milz Cain, Gray Long, Henry McDaniel, and Sam Potter represented SGES in a varsity cross country meet and all four placed in the top six.  Sam Potter won the varsity race and Gray Long and Henry McDaniel finished 3rd and 6th respectively.  Milz Cain finished 4th in the girls' varsity race.
